Two way Binding - An Overview

Simply because Technique.Console can be a static course, it offers an awesome example of how this feature could be leveraged.

Uncooked strings are particularly helpful when a common character really should be escaped, notably in standard expressions (nested as string literals), the place backslash is commonly applied, and in DOS/Windows paths, exactly where backslash is utilized like a route separator.

For example, we will precalculate duration of StringBuilder, and afterwards append arguments there and be sure, that there gained’t be another allocation.

String concatenation – we often utilize it to point out distinctive information into the user. To accomplish this, we both utilize the ‘+’ symbol or even the string.Format process to format and Arrange many strings. This now gets aged days system.

In the text assets, place an @ operator prior to the binding to produce a two-way binding among the TextInput Command plus the bound variable.

This feature would make string interpolation extremely flexible, And that i’m sure people will come up with many other use scenarios that I didn’t visualize.

Let’s bootstrap the application and get it managing with some HTML, passing in characteristics for someObject and somePrimitive for the isolate two-way certain Directive, but will also Allow’s retain a reference towards the father or mother values so we can see what alterations:

This is finished over the evaluation phase of the general lexing of the computer language: the evaluator with the lexer of the overall language executes its personal lexer for escaped string literals.

This article is based on an early beta of C# six.0. The string interpolation function was subsequently altered to work with a '$' prefix and the embedded ... is replaced by ... .

Data binding is a really effective feature with the computer software development systems. Data bind may be the relationship bridge amongst view and small business logic (see model) of the applying.

It is a weblog article revealed in my blog and was fetched as "Complex Site" right here in CodeProject. I'm crafting a series of new functions in my blog site whenever I get accessible time following the extensive Workplace operate. So... Form Regards,

Or if the backslash is accompanied by 1-three octal digits, check here then this sequence is interpreted as symbolizing the arbitrary character with the required ASCII code. This was afterwards prolonged to permit far more modern-day hexadecimal character code notation:

// including the two characters '' and 'n' Furthermore, the String.Uncooked() strategy exists to build Uncooked strings much like the default template functionality and string concatenation would create.

Was it due to consumer’s input or it’s a results of modified price in seemingly unrelated variable in the program? With two-way binding implementing the change detection inside the framework wasn't trivial both. Using the unidirectional data flow You mostly know in which a alter to a selected UI factor or perhaps a ingredient residence came from. We’ll discuss Angular’s transform detection mechanism in on of the future weblogs.

Leave a Reply

Your email address will not be published. Required fields are marked *